How USA Hockey Is Using VR Tech To Train Its Players

VRScout

VR sports training appears to be on the rise as major organizations begin to see the benefits. Sense Arena, a VR training platform popular among professional sports teams, is now the official VR training tool of USA Hockey. In an official announcement made last month, the company revealed that it has signed a multi-year deal with the national ice hockey organization to train players as well as create new training drills.

SenseGlove’s New VR Gloves Feature ‘Palm Feedback’

VRScout

Feel virtual objects in the palm of your hands with the company’s latest force-feedback gloves. SenseGlove, a leading provider of haptic feedback technology, this week unveiled the latest addition to its lineup of force-feedback gloves, Nova 2. The second generation of SenseGlove Nova, Nova 2 promises even more realistic interactions with virtual objects by allowing you to “feel” their size and stiffness in more detail thanks to the use of Active Contact Feedback.

XRHealth Merges With Amelia Virtual Care

ARPost

XRHealth is an enterprising company that combines telehealth with VR gaming for remote physical and occupational therapy solutions. Amelia Virtual Care also pioneers VR telehealth, but prioritizes a different kind of therapy by focusing on mental wellness. The two companies recently announced a merger. The resulting company will offer both physical and mental therapy through the combined teams, skills, and software of both companies.

Elon Musk’s Brain-chip Startup Approved by FDA for Testing on Humans

Road to VR

Neuralink, Elon Musk’s brain-machine interface (BMI) company, has announced that it has received approval from the US Food and Drug Administration (FDA) to conduct its first tests on humans. The company is developing minimally invasive brain chips which it hopes to use to restore vision and mobility for people with disabilities.
